Health / Lettuce Health Benefits by itsabdul(m): 1:12pm On Feb 23, 2013
Lettuce health benefits / medicinal uses and properties
Botanical name: Lactuca sativa L.
Botanical family: Compositae
Lettuce, is the leaves of the lettuce plant ‘Lactuca sativa’, of the botanical family Compositae. Their color varies from green to purple red, and also their shape from straight to curly.
PROPERTIES
The following is the composition of lettuce:
• They very large amount of water, about 94.9%. This makes them one of the foods that are richest in water.
• They contain very low amount of carbohydrates, only about 0.67%. This is the main reason why it supplies a very little amount of energy.
• They also contain very little amount of fats, about 0.2%.
• Proteins are present in lettuce in significantly high amounts, at about 1.62%.
• Contains minerals such as iron and potassium which stands out among others. Other minerals present in significant quantities are phosphorus, magnesium, calcium, manganese, zinc and copper.
• Vitamins such as provitamin A, B group vitamins and vitamin C, are present in lettuce in a quite rich amounts.
• lettuce, also contains a substance which is attributed to its sleep-inducing property.
• Lettuce, also contains vegetable fiber in about 1.7%. This fiber, contributes to its mild laxative effect .

HEALTH BENEFITS / MEDICINAL USES OF LETTUCE
The following are some of the medicinal indications of lettuce:
• Constipation - lettuce, are highly recommended in cases of constipation, as they facilitate the removal of faeces due to its fiber content and digestibility.
• Insomnia - For those who are unable to sleep at night this is a good news for you, as insomnia contains a sleep-inducing substance in it. It is recommended to be taken at night.
• Diabetes - The very low carbohydrate content of lettuce, makes it highly recommended for the diabetics.
• Digestive disorders - lettuce is also recommended in cases of digestive disorders, as when eaten before a meal, it helps tones the stomach, thus, facilitating digestion.
• Obesity - After eating a lettuce, a great feeling of satiety is experienced. It also provides a few amount of calories which makes it tolerable for the obese.
• Nervous system disorders - The regular consumption of lettuce produces a mild sedative effect. It also supplies necessary B group vitamins for nervous system wellness. It is indicated in cases of anxiety, stress, or nervousness.

Health / Check Out The Health Benefits Of Onions by itsabdul(m): 11:59pm On Feb 21, 2013
Botanical family: Liliaceae.
Source- http://foodsanddiseases.com/onion-health-benefits-medicinal-uses-and-properties
Onion is a bulb of the onion plant, Allium cepa L., of the botanical family liliaceae. It is formed from an underground thickening of the stalk. Onion is one of the nature’s most endowed food when it comes to healing. This has been found since during the ancient times of the Israelites, about 3500 years ago. They found it to be very effective in the treatment and prevention of respiratory disorders.

PROPERTIES OF ONION
The following are some of its composition:

• Carbohydrates are present in about 6.85%.

• Proteins are also present in about 1.16%.

• Contains very little fat content of about 0.16%.

• Contains almost all vitamins, only with the exception of vitamin B12, although they are all in small amounts.

• Minerals are also present in significant quantities, among which potassium stands out. Trace elements like sulphur are also present.

• Flavonoids are an important non-nutritive component present in the onion. An example is quercetin. In general, flavonoids help improve blood circulation, stops the oxidation of low-density lipoproteins, a type of fat in the blood that causes arteriosclerosis, and blood clot.

• Essential oil also forms part of the non-nutritive components. They are composed of several substances, amongst which thiosulfinate and allyl disulfide stands out. Essential oils are responsible for the onions typical odour and volatility.

• Vegetable fiber is also present in onion. They have been attributed to onion’s anti-diabetic action, and its diminishing effect on the absorption of cholesterol.

• Enzymes are present in onion in rich amounts. Some of these enzymes present includes diastase and oxidase, which both have an invigorating effect on the digestive process (i.e they help make digestion more easy and efficient).

• Glycoquine, a vegetable hormone is present in onion. It helps reduce the blood’s glucose level. Thus, explaining onion’s anti-diabetic action.
HEALTH BENEFITS / MEDICINAL USES OF ONION
After reading the above properties of onion, you will be able to grasp some of its medicinal applications. Its medicinal properties are mainly attributed to its non-nutritive components (the essential oil, vegetable fiber, glycoquine, enzymes and so on). These substances are said to be responsible for most the onion’s medicinal properties such as its anti-asthmatic, diuretic, antibiotic, and anticarcinogenic effects. Below, are some of the onion’s well known medicinal indications:

• Bronchial asthma – Studies have proven that thiosulfinate, one of the onion’s essential oil, is effective in stopping bronchial allergic reactions to asthma. This substance causes the dilation of the bronchial passage. The studies have also concluded that, the anti-allergenic effect and the dilating effect of the bronchial passage ways of the onion, makes the eating of raw onion effective in cases of bronchial asthma.

• Cancer – studies conducted by the National Cancer Institute of United States, found that those who eat more onions have a much lower risk of developing cancer. It shows that the onion has the capacity to neutralize carcinogens ( substances that can cause cancer http://foodsanddiseases.com/cancer ), and also prevent the development of tumor cells.

• Diabetes - The consumption of onion helps reduce the blood glucose level. This is due to the presence of glycoquine. As we already know, diabetes is caused due to an increased level of glucose in the blood, therefore, the consumption of onion is highly indicated for the diabetics.

• Coronary heart disease and arteriosclerosis - Onion help prevent arteriosclerosis and thrombosis, thus, improving blood circulation. Evidences have also shown those who eat onions have a lower risk of dying from a heart attack. We can therefore conclude that, ‘regular consumption of onions in any form, be it raw, boiled, or baked, helps: ◊ improve blood circulation ◊ prevents arteriosclerosis, and ◊ reduces the risk of suffering from heart attack.

• Kidney disorders - the alkalizing effect of onion explains this. It facilitates the elimination of waste products from the body. This elimination can be in the form of an increase in urine production. Thus, those suffering from kidney related disorder such as kidney stones and renal failure, should increase the consumption of onions in their diets.

• liver disorders- Onions are highly recommended in cases of liver disorders as they help stimulate the detoxifying effect of the liver. They are highly indicated in cases of hepatic failure.

• Respiratory disorders - The effect of onions on all respiratory disorders is well known all over the world, even during the ancient times. The consumption of onions is highly recommended in cases of pneumonia, asthma, cough, sinusitis, and other respiratory disorders.

Food / Know Everything About Tomato: Its Properties And Health Benefits by itsabdul(m): 8:09pm On Jan 26, 2013
DESCRIPTION: Tomato ('Solanum lycopersicum' L.), is the fruit of a herbaceous plant of the botanical family "Solalaceae". It varies in colour, from green to yellow, then red.

Even though tomato was not completely accepted until in the late 19th century, it is now the most widely spread plant of the botanical family "Solanaceae". When it was first introduced as a food, many people neglected it as they thought it was the red fruit of a well known toxic plant known as "belladona", so it was then believed to be a poisonous fruit.
Today, the popularity and health benefits of tomato makes it an essential part of a diet worldwide.

PROPERTIES: The components of tomato can be classified into,
• nutritive components
• non-nutritive components
NUTRITIVE COMPONENTS
These are the main nutrients present such as minerals, vitamins, and so on.
A fresh tomato contains a lot of water, representing about 94% of its total weight. It also contains small amounts of proteins and fat, about 0.9% and 0.33% respectively, carbohydrates in form of glucose and fructose also present, making up about 3.53%.
Vitamins are not left out as it contains vitamins B1, B2, B6, C, and provitamin A. Others such as niacin and folates are also present in significant amounts. Of all these vitamins present, vitamin C is the most abundant, about 19.1 mg/100 g, thus we see here that tomato can be a great substitute for orange in cases of vitamin C.
Minerals such as magnesium, potassium, iron and phosphorus are also present in significant amounts. Tomato is a very good source of iron as it contains about nine times as much as milk.

NON-NUTRITIVE COMPONENTS
These are substances in food which are not considered as nutrients but plays a vital role within the body. They include:

• Lycopene: This is the pigment that gives tomato its characteristic red colour. At first, lycopene was thought to be of no importances to the human body, but after a research was carried out on in at " Heinrich-Heine University Germany" its importance became clear. Among the conclusions made from the research is that:
* lycopene is a potent antioxidant, thus preventing the deterioration that free radicals produce in the DNA of the cells
* lycopene is present in the human blood, and one of the most abundant carotenoid in the human body
* lycopene also plays a role in the control of cellular growth.

• Vegetable fiber: tomatoes contain a considerable amount of vegetable fiber within them, which contributes a lot to its laxative and cholesterol reducing effect.

• Organic acids: Organic acids such as oxalic and malic acid helps in giving tomato its characteristic flavour. They also give rise to its alkalizing effect which makes it a good depurant.


HEALTH BENEFITS /MEDICINAL USES OF TOMATO
The nutritive and non-nutritive components of tomatoes makes it in indicated in the following cases:

• ARTERIOSCLEROSIS: This is the narrowing and hardening of arteries due to deposition of cholesterol in their inner lining, which causes less blood flow. The antioxidant effect of tomato helps prevent the deposition of this cholesterol.
Tomatoes are additionally useful for the elimination of all circulatory system disorders, which includes:
* heart attack
* angina pectoris
Remember, "LESS BLOOD FLOW, LESS LIFE"

• PROSTRATE CONDITIONS: The fact that tomato is the richest food source of lycopene, the carotenoid that protects the cells of the prostrate from abnormal growth, makes it highly indicated in cases of prostrate conditions.
A research conducted at " Harvard University USA" showed that men who regularly eat tomatoes in any form, are at much lower risk of prostrate cancer. Thus, the regular consumption of tomatoes helps prevent prostrate cancer (one of the most frequent cancers in males). In general, its consumption improves the general well-being of the prostrate.

• CANCEROUS DISORDERS: The protective effect of tomato on cancer is not limited to prostrate cancer only, it also has a protective effect from the following cancers:
* stomach cancer
* colon cancer
* mouth cancer
* rectum cancer and
* oesophagus cancer, in short all digestive tract cancers.

• DEPRESSED IMMUNE SYSTEM: The body's ability to fight infectious agents can be highly increased through the regular consumption of tomato. This is due to the presence of vitamins, minerals, and antioxidant carotenoids in significant amounts.
It can thus be said that " regular consumption of tomato helps lowers the risk of contacting diseases ".

• OTHERS: The diuretic effect of tomato makes it highly recommended in cases of:
* excess uric acid (gout)
* kidney failure with a consequent increase in blood urea.
* high concentration of toxins in the body due to diets rich in proteins or meat.
Additionally, the alkalizing effect of tomato helps neutralize and eliminate the metabolic waste products in the body.
